I have set up an ubuntu server to host a Rails app with nginx and unicorn. I will be sending emails via Mandrillapp.com. Mandrill recommends setting DKIM and SPF settings to improve the deliverability rate of emails. I purchased my domains through Godaddy and, according to this article, it tells us to use “Parallels Plesk Panel” to create the txt records to set DKIM and SPF
http://support.godaddy.com/help/article/159/setting-up-domains-in-parallels-plesk-panel-10
I’m not sure if this is something I install on my server via an apt-get command and then configure?

You do not have to use Parallels to create a SPF record. It was probably selected by default, you can choose which panel you use and godaddy will provide information on how to set it up. <br> <br>Uninstall Plesk: http://kb.parallels.com/en/112988 <br> <br>Are you using DigitalOcean’s DNS service for your domain?
